Stop signs in the middle of crosswalks
How many times have you stood at a non-stoplight crosswalk waiting for a chance to cross the street while car after car whizzed by you? Or began to make your way across the street only to see a car hurtling toward you? In July the city gave walkers a little more than white lines on the ground for protection, installing fifty new signs in the center of these crosswalks, and reminding drivers that state law requires them to stop (not just yield) to pedestrians in crosswalks.
